Workers at a Chinese factory owned by the electronics manufacturer Foxconn threatened to leap from the roof of a building in Wuhan in a protest over wages and working conditions, echoing the tragedy of laborers who jumped to their deaths for similar reasons two years earlier at other company plants.

Since North Korean dictator Kim Jong Il's death last weekend, images of his countrymen grieving en masse have passed through the country's ironclad borders to the outside world, provoking a range of reactions -- incredulity and puzzlement among them. So what's the story behind the weeping and gnashing of teeth?
